Introduction

Power plant engineering is a specialized field of engineering focused on the design, operation, and maintenance of power generation facilities. It encompasses various technologies and methodologies used to convert energy sources into electricity efficiently and sustainably. Power plants play a crucial role in industrial development, infrastructure growth, and global energy supply.

Key Components of Power Plant Engineering

  1. Energy Sources

    • Fossil fuels (coal, oil, natural gas)

    • Renewable sources (solar, wind, hydro, geothermal)

    • Nuclear energy

  2. Power Generation Systems

    • Steam turbines

    • Gas turbines

    • Hydroelectric generators

    • Solar photovoltaic systems

  3. Thermodynamic Cycles

    • Rankine cycle (used in steam power plants)

    • Brayton cycle (used in gas turbines)

    • Combined cycle (integrating steam and gas turbines for efficiency)

  4. Environmental and Safety Considerations

    • Emission control technologies

    • Waste heat recovery systems

    • Safety protocols for nuclear and thermal plants

Applications of Power Plant Engineering

  • Electricity Generation – Supplying power to residential, commercial, and industrial sectors.

  • Industrial Processes – Providing energy for manufacturing, mining, and chemical industries.

  • Transportation – Supporting electric rail systems and vehicle charging infrastructure.

  • Sustainable Development – Advancing renewable energy solutions for a greener future.
